Message type: E = Error
Message class: UPMD - Demo for Sapphire
Message number: 030
Message text: No characteristics can be used with length > 36: &1

- No characteristics can be used with length > 36: &1 ?The SAP error message UPMD030 indicates that there is an issue with the characteristics being used in a particular context, specifically that no characteristics can be used with a length greater than 36 characters. This error typically arises in the context of SAP Master Data Management (MDM) or when working with characteristics in SAP BW (Business Warehouse) or other SAP modules that involve data modeling.
